<a name="details" id="details"></a><h2 class="groupheader">Detailed Description</h2>
<div class="textblock"><h3>template&lt;class RawAllocator = default_allocator, unsigned Num = 2, unsigned Den = 1&gt;<br />
class foonathan::memory::growing_block_allocator&lt; RawAllocator, Num, Den &gt;</h3>
<p>A <a href="md_doc_concepts.html#concept_blockallocator">BlockAllocator</a> that uses a given <a href="md_doc_concepts.html#concept_rawallocator">RawAllocator</a> for allocating the blocks. </p>
<p>It calls the <code>allocate_array()</code> function with a node of size <code>1</code> and maximum alignment on the used allocator for the block allocation. The size of the next memory block will grow by a given factor after each allocation, allowing an amortized constant allocation time in the higher level allocator. The factor can be given as rational in the template parameter, default is <code>2</code>. </p>
